

ConsenSys, una empresa de tecnología de software blockchain con sede en Nueva York, ha lanzado ConsenSys zkEVM, una poderosa herramienta criptográfica centrada en la privacidad que revoluciona Ethereum Virtual Machine (EVM). Con zkEVM, los desarrolladores pueden crear y desplegar contratos inteligentes que aprovechan las pruebas de conocimiento cero, salvaguardando así la privacidad y la confidencialidad.
ConsenSys zkEVM permite realizar transacciones seguras y privadas en la blockchain. Gracias a zkEVM, los desarrolladores pueden crear contratos inteligentes totalmente privados sin comprometer la confianza y transparencia inherentes a la tecnología blockchain. El pilar de esta teconología se basa en las pruebas de conocimiento cero.
Las pruebas de conocimiento cero son un tipo especial de prueba que permite a una parte demostrar a otra parte que posee cierta información sin revelar detalles adicionales sobre esa información. En esencia, estas pruebas permiten la autenticación sin revelar información confidencial.
En una prueba de conocimiento cero, el probador logra convencer al verificador de que posee la solución a un problema o un secreto sin desvelar ningún dato sobre la solución o el secreto en sí mismo. De esta manera, el verificador puede comprobar la prueba sin adquirir conocimientos adicionales sobre la solución o el secreto en cuestión.
Estas pruebas tienen aplicaciones significativas en criptografía e informática, abarcando desde la autenticación de contraseñas hasta las firmas digitales y la comunicación segura. Permiten una autenticación y verificación seguras sin revelar información confidencial, lo cual resulta fundamental para salvaguardar la privacidad y la seguridad.
Los desarrolladores de contratos inteligentes utilizan lenguajes como Solidity o Vyper para dar vida a sus creaciones en la blockchain de Ethereum. Sin embargo, cuando se implementa en zkEVM, el contrato pasa por un proceso adicional para garantizar la privacidad y seguridad de las operaciones.
En primer lugar, el contrato se compila en un circuito utilizando la herramienta llamada "Cairo". Este circuito se optimiza específicamente para las pruebas de conocimiento cero, lo cual permite verificar la validez de una afirmación sin revelar ninguna información confidencial.
Los usuarios interactúan con el contrato a través de una billetera especial denominada "protegida". Esta billetera les permite generar y verificar pruebas de conocimiento cero, lo que significa que pueden demostrar la autenticidad de una transacción sin revelar detalles privados.
Cuando un usuario envía una transacción a zkEVM, el sistema genera automáticamente una prueba de conocimiento cero que valida y autoriza la transacción sin revelar ninguna información sensible. Esto garantiza que la transacción sea segura y privada.
El zkEVM ejecuta la transacción y actualiza el estado del contrato de manera similar a como lo haría un contrato estándar de Ethereum. Sin embargo, aquí viene la diferencia clave: una vez completada la transacción, el sistema genera una nueva prueba de conocimiento cero que certifica el estado actualizado del contrato. Esta prueba de conocimiento cero asegura que la información confidencial se mantenga en secreto, manteniendo la privacidad de los usuarios y los detalles del contrato.
En pocas palabras, el proceso de implementación de un contrato inteligente en zkEVM implica compilarlo en un circuito optimizado para pruebas de conocimiento cero utilizando la herramienta Cairo. Los usuarios interactúan con el contrato a través de una billetera protegida que les permite generar y verificar pruebas de conocimiento cero. Las transacciones se autorizan mediante pruebas de conocimiento cero, y el estado del contrato se actualiza de manera segura sin revelar información confidencial. En todo momento, se garantiza la privacidad y seguridad de los usuarios y los datos del contrato.
El resultado es un entorno de ejecución seguro y privado para los contratos inteligentes, donde confluyen confidencialidad, privacidad y escalabilidad. Los desarrolladores ahora tienen la capacidad de construir aplicaciones que requieren datos confidenciales o complejos cálculos sin exponer dicha información a ojos indiscretos y no autorizados. ConsenSys zkEVM marca un nuevo paradigma en la protección de la privacidad y la seguridad en el mundo de las criptomonedas y las aplicaciones descentralizadas.
Uno de estos beneficios es la privacidad mejorada que proporciona, permitiendo la creación de contratos inteligentes que protegen la confidencialidad de los datos y las transacciones. Esto es especialmente valioso en sectores como la atención médica y los servicios financieros, donde se manejan información sensible.
Además, zkEVM ofrece una mayor escalabilidad en comparación con la blockchain Ethereum estándar. Gracias a su capacidad para aprovechar las pruebas de conocimiento cero, zkEVM mejora el rendimiento de las transacciones y reduce los costos de gas, lo que lo hace ideal para aplicaciones de alto volumen.
La interoperabilidad es otro aspecto destacado de zkEVM. Los desarrolladores pueden utilizar las mismas herramientas y lenguajes estándar de Ethereum, como Solidity y Vyper, lo que facilita la migración de contratos existentes y la creación de nuevos contratos.
La seguridad también es una prioridad en zkEVM. Al utilizar un entorno de ejecución privado y seguro, se reduce el riesgo de ataques y piratería, garantizando la integridad y corrección de la blockchain.
zkEVM también cumple con los requisitos de cumplimiento normativo, lo que permite a los desarrolladores crear aplicaciones que se ajusten a las leyes y regulaciones de privacidad, como el GDPR, HIPAA y CCPA.
En conclusión, ConsenSys zkEVM proporciona a los desarrolladores una poderosa herramienta para crear contratos inteligentes centrados en la privacidad. Esto abre nuevas posibilidades y casos de uso en la blockchain Ethereum estándar, brindando beneficios como mayor privacidad, escalabilidad, interoperabilidad, seguridad y cumplimiento normativo.
Veamos algunos ejemplos:
En el ámbito de los servicios financieros, zkEVM permite la creación de aplicaciones centradas en la privacidad, como transferencias de activos confidenciales, comercio privado y préstamos seguros.
En el sector de la atención médica, zkEVM se utiliza para desarrollar aplicaciones que gestionan y comparten de manera segura los datos de salud de los pacientes, preservando su privacidad.
La gestión de la cadena de suministro se beneficia al utilizar zkEVM, ya que se pueden crear aplicaciones que permiten compartir datos de forma segura entre las partes involucradas, reduciendo así el riesgo de fraude y falsificación.
Los juegos basados en blockchain también encuentran utilidad en zkEVM, ya que se pueden crear juegos que aprovechen las pruebas de conocimiento cero para realizar transacciones privadas y seguras, así como gestionar datos de usuario.
En el ámbito de las finanzas descentralizadas (DeFi), zkEVM permite el desarrollo de aplicaciones que garantizan la privacidad, como préstamos y préstamos anónimos, comercio confidencial y mercados de predicción seguros.
La gestión de identidad también se ve beneficiada con zkEVM, ya que los usuarios pueden probar su identidad o autenticar transacciones sin revelar información personal, gracias a las pruebas de conocimiento cero.
Los gobiernos y el sector público pueden aprovechar zkEVM para crear aplicaciones que compartan datos de forma segura entre agencias, reduciendo el fraude y la corrupción, y protegiendo la información confidencial.
En resumen, ConsenSys zkEVM ofrece una herramienta poderosa para construir aplicaciones blockchain centradas en la privacidad en diversas industrias y sectores. Esto permite nuevos casos de uso y aplicaciones en servicios financieros, atención médica, gestión de la cadena de suministro, juegos, finanzas descentralizadas, gestión de identidad, gobierno y sector público.
En cuanto a las ventajas, zkEVM ofrece:
Privacidad: zkEVM se enfoca en la privacidad, permitiendo a los desarrolladores implementar contratos inteligentes que utilizan pruebas de conocimiento cero para garantizar la confidencialidad de los datos.
Escalabilidad: al aprovechar las pruebas de conocimiento cero, zkEVM mejora el rendimiento de las transacciones y reduce los costos de gas en comparación con la blockchain Ethereum estándar, lo que la convierte en una opción más escalable para aplicaciones de alto volumen.
Interoperabilidad: zkEVM es compatible con las herramientas y lenguajes de contratos inteligentes estándar de Ethereum, lo que permite a los desarrolladores migrar fácilmente contratos existentes o crear nuevos utilizando Solidity o Vyper.
Seguridad: zkEVM utiliza un entorno de ejecución privado y seguro que minimiza el riesgo de ataques y piratería, al mismo tiempo que mantiene la integridad y la corrección de la blockchain.
Sin embargo, también existen algunas desventajas a considerar:
Complejidad: el uso de pruebas de conocimiento cero requiere un nivel avanzado de conocimientos técnicos y puede ser un proceso complejo y lento de implementar.
Adopción limitada: debido a que es una tecnología relativamente nueva, ConsenSys zkEVM tiene una adopción limitada y una comunidad de desarrolladores más pequeña en comparación con otras tecnologías de blockchain.
Centralización: aunque zkEVM está diseñado para ser descentralizado, el uso de ceremonias de configuración confiables para generar pruebas de conocimiento cero puede introducir un nivel de centralización y requerir confianza en terceros.
Rendimiento: si bien zkEVM ofrece una escalabilidad mejorada en comparación con la blockchain Ethereum estándar, es posible que no tenga el mismo rendimiento que otras tecnologías blockchain diseñadas específicamente para aplicaciones de alto rendimiento.
Las funciones y ventajas de usar ConsenSys zkEVM son notables. Sin embargo, es importante considerar cuidadosamente las limitaciones y la idoneidad de la tecnología para casos de uso específicos en comparación con otras tecnologías blockchain disponibles.
Uno de estos desafíos es la complejidad que implica su implementación y desarrollo, ya que requiere un alto grado de experiencia técnica para utilizarlo de manera efectiva. Además, dado que es una tecnología relativamente nueva, zkEVM todavía no ha alcanzado una amplia adopción y cuenta con una comunidad de desarrolladores más reducida en comparación con otras tecnologías de blockchain más establecidas.
Otro aspecto a considerar es la centralización que puede surgir debido al uso de ceremonias de configuración confiables en zkEVM para generar pruebas de conocimiento cero. Esto implica la necesidad de confiar en terceros, lo que puede plantear preocupaciones en términos de descentralización y autonomía.
Aunque zkEVM ofrece una mejor escalabilidad en comparación con la blockchain Ethereum estándar, es importante tener en cuenta que su rendimiento puede no ser equiparable al de otras tecnologías blockchain diseñadas específicamente para aplicaciones de alto rendimiento.
La integración de zkEVM con sistemas y la infraestructura existentes puede ser un desafío debido a su naturaleza especializada, lo que requiere conocimientos y herramientas específicas para garantizar una implementación exitosa.
Asimismo, los desafíos regulatorios no deben pasarse por alto, ya que el potencial de uso de aplicaciones centradas en la privacidad basadas en zkEVM puede plantear cuestiones normativas y preocupaciones relacionadas con el cumplimiento de las leyes y regulaciones vigentes.
Es importante tener en cuenta que zkEVM puede presentar limitaciones en ciertos casos de uso, por lo que su idoneidad debe ser evaluada cuidadosamente según las necesidades específicas de cada proyecto.
En resumidas cuentas ConsenSys zkEVM ofrece numerosas ventajas y beneficios en cuanto a privacidad y seguridad en el desarrollo de aplicaciones blockchain. Sin embargo, es fundamental considerar los desafíos y las limitaciones antes de decidir utilizar esta tecnología, ya que requiere experiencia técnica, enfrenta desafíos de adopción y puede implicar centralización en ciertos aspectos. Al evaluar cuidadosamente estos factores, los desarrolladores podrán determinar si zkEVM es la opción adecuada para sus proyectos y casos de uso específicos.
ConsenSys zkEVM ofrece características y ventajas únicas para aplicaciones de blockchain centradas en la privacidad. Se espera una mayor adopción y crecimiento de la comunidad de desarrolladores a medida que más personas se familiaricen con zkEVM y sus capacidades.
Se anticipa el surgimiento de nuevos casos de uso innovadores, especialmente en áreas como finanzas, atención médica y gestión de la cadena de suministro.
Además, se espera una mayor integración con otras tecnologías de blockchain, así como con el aprendizaje automático y la inteligencia artificial.
Conforme zkEVM madure y se amplíe su adopción, se prevén mejoras en escalabilidad y rendimiento, lo que permitirá el desarrollo de aplicaciones de alto volumen y rendimiento.
A medida que la tecnología blockchain gane mayor aceptación y los marcos regulatorios evolucionen, se espera una mayor aceptación y apoyo regulatorio para tecnologías centradas en la privacidad, como zkEVM.
Para comenzar con ConsenSys zkEVM, es importante tener una comprensión básica de la tecnología blockchain y los contratos inteligentes.
Configure un entorno de desarrollo con las herramientas necesarias, como Truffle Suite, y aprenda el lenguaje de programación Solidity.
Además, es crucial entender las pruebas de conocimiento cero y unirse a la comunidad de desarrolladores para obtener apoyo.
Con estos pasos, estará preparado para crear contratos inteligentes centrados en la privacidad en la blockchain de Ethereum utilizando ConsenSys zkEVM.
NFT Trends